    Add the customer name to the Customer Disassociation email

    Suggested by Accepted  3 Comments

    The customer name needs to be included in the Disassociation Email.  Including the claim number only means that you have to click into Partner Center to see what was disassociated and completely removes any hope of searching your email box for what has happened with a particular customer.  And since the disassociations don't get written into the notes of the claim, the email is the only way to follow what has happened with the individual workloads.

    CPOR POE - Takes more days to reflect the usage

    Suggested by Accepted  7 Comments

    Dear all,

    In order to claim a customer workload, we submit the POE after getting customer signature. The POE approval from CPOR team comes within 4 to 5 business days. But the Problem we are facing is that once the CPOR POE is accepted, it takes 3 to 4 business days to reflect in FRP PowerBI dashboard and it takes more than 10 plus days (sometimes even more days) to reflect in the CPOR dashboard with usage.
